n=int(input()) w=list(map(int,input().split())) s=sum(w) if s%2!=0: print('impossible') exit() x=s//2 dp=[[0]*(x+1) for i in range(n+1)] dp[0][0]=1 for i in range(n): for j in range(x+1): dp[i+1][j]=dp[i][j]|dp[i+1][j] if j+w[i]<=x: dp[i+1][j+w[i]]=dp[i][j]|dp[i+1][j+w[i]] if dp[-1][-1]==1: print('possible') else: print('impossible')